To use this feature add the reveal.css file to your HTML page and mark all elements that will be revealed with the reveal class.
After that include the reveal.js in your script section in your page. You can do this adding before to ending </head>
section with the option "defer" <script defer>
in your script or close to ending </body>
section.
The idea is when you scroll down your page the hidden container elements on the bottom page will be revealed
